Default Blitz gauge HELP

I have a new Blitz TEMP gauge and Boost gauge and i am having some problems figuring out where to screw in the sensor for the water temp. i have a 99 Civic EX (D16Y8) Turbo

I installed a blitz temp gauge last week. You can use the place of the original temp sensor, but your temp will not work on your cluster. Its the single wired sensor under the dizzy.
